Lafayette, IN Apartments for Rent

Set on the Wabash River with Purdue University just across the bridge, Lafayette brings together an energetic downtown scene with parks and trails to explore. You'll discover great apartments for rent throughout Lafayette—from walkable Downtown near Main Street's restaurants and the Riehle Plaza Amtrak station, to the Columbian Park area by the zoo and Loeb Stadium. Historic neighborhoods like Ninth Street Hill, Highland Park, Jefferson, Centennial, and Perrin offer their own character, while Glen Acres provides a peaceful retreat for those seeking quieter living.

Getting around is a breeze: cross over to Purdue via State Street/US-231 or the John T. Myers Pedestrian Bridge, reach major employers like Subaru of Indiana Automotive and Wabash National along the SR-38/US-52 corridors, or hop on I-65 for quick trips to Indianapolis or Chicago. CityBus routes connect downtown, campus, and shopping areas including Tippecanoe Mall, making car-free living totally doable.

Your weekends will fill up fast with the scenic Wabash Heritage Trail, fascinating exhibits at the Haan Museum of Indiana Art, and can't-miss events like the Feast of the Hunters' Moon at Fort Ouiatenon. Downtown keeps things lively with local coffee spots, neighborhood pubs, and live entertainment at the Long Center and Lafayette Theater—perfect for discovering your new favorite hangouts after moving into your Lafayette apartment.
